Top Brands in the Game: Quality Meets Durability โก๐ ๏ธ
Not all white heat transfer printers are created equal. Here are some of the top brands that stand out:
1. Epson: The Reliability King ๐๐ง
Epson is a household name when it comes to printing technology. Their white heat transfer printers are known for their reliability and high-quality prints. The Epson SureColor F2180, for example, offers vivid colors and a user-friendly interface. Plus, itโs compatible with a wide range of materials, making it a versatile choice for both beginners and pros. ๐๐จ
2. Roland: Precision and Power ๐ช๐
Roland is another brand that has made a name for itself in the printing industry. Their white heat transfer printers, like the Roland Texart RT-640M, are designed for precision and power. These machines are perfect for high-volume production and offer excellent color accuracy and durability. If youโre looking for a printer that can handle large orders, Roland is a solid choice. ๐๐ฆ
3. Mimaki: Innovation at Its Best ๐๐ก
Mimaki is a brand that prides itself on innovation. Their white heat transfer printers, such as the Mimaki TS55-1800, come with advanced features like automatic media feeding and high-speed printing. This makes them ideal for businesses that need to produce high-quality prints quickly and efficiently. Plus, Mimakiโs commitment to eco-friendliness is a bonus for those who care about sustainability. ๐ฑ๐
Choosing the Right Printer: Factors to Consider ๐ง๐
Now that you know the top brands, how do you choose the right white heat transfer printer for your needs? Here are some key factors to consider:
1. Budget: How Much Are You Willing to Spend? ๐ธ๐ฐ
White heat transfer printers can vary significantly in price. While high-end models offer superior quality and features, there are also affordable options that can get the job done. Determine your budget and look for a printer that offers the best value for your money. ๐๐ธ
2. Print Volume: How Many Prints Do You Need? ๐๐จ๏ธ
If youโre planning to produce a lot of prints, youโll want a printer that can handle high volumes without breaking down. Look for models with robust build quality and reliable performance. For smaller projects, a more compact and lightweight printer might suffice. ๐ฆ๐
3. Material Compatibility: What Are You Printing On? ๐งถ๐จ
Different printers work best with different materials. Some are optimized for cotton, while others excel with polyester or synthetic fabrics. Make sure the printer you choose is compatible with the materials you plan to use. This will ensure that your prints look great and last long. ๐๐งต
